One of the main advantages of using hemp building materials is their eco-friendliness. Hemp is a fast-growing plant that requires minimal water, pesticides, and fertilizers to thrive. This makes it a more sustainable option compared to traditional building materials like concrete or wood. Additionally, hemp plants absorb large amounts of carbon dioxide from the atmosphere during their growth, making them a carbon-negative material. By choosing hemp building materials, you can significantly reduce your carbon footprint and contribute to a healthier environment.
In addition to their environmental benefits, hemp building materials are also known for their durability and longevity. Hemp fibers are naturally resistant to mold, pests, and rot, making them ideal for use in construction projects. Hempcrete, a mixture of hemp fibers, lime, and water, has been gaining popularity as an alternative to traditional concrete due to its excellent thermal insulation properties and breathability. When properly installed, hempcrete can help regulate indoor temperatures, reduce energy consumption, and create a healthier living environment for occupants.
